An individual stores sales are solely up to their advertising, promoting, working to get buyers in.
eCrater.com is certainly not a list it someone will find it and someone will buy place like ebay - which cost you dearly for them to bring you buyers and they don't always pull it off but you still paid them for the opportunity of having your stuff on their site.
Here you do all the work (accept for a google submission) and you get all your profits.
Feedback does not represent sales. It only represents ORDERS that were instantly paid through the ecrater system. Most of my orders are done via email. Some of my stores have no feedback even those I regularly have volume sales out of them. Matter of fact I just sold 21 of one item and since I give a volume discount and lower shipping (of course) those sales are never seen through my store. I would NEVER have these volume sales if I didn't have my store here because they would have most likely never have found me. |
